Transaction 70902443f0df482667ce36b3d8efedd4560f5f4d00c71a44bd9e941171a18188
1 Input
1 Output
-
70902443f0df482667ce36b3d8efedd4560f5f4d00c71a44bd9e941171a18188:0
- value
- 306678
- script pubkey
- OP_0 OP_PUSHBYTES_20 66ef67cd92f88499e10bffafad396b64922b74b6
- address
- bc1qvmhk0nvjlzzfncgtl7h66wttvjfzka9kk85jzt